Of the 40 million tons of plastic waste generated in the U.S. in 2021, only 5% to 6% — or about two million tons — was recycled. 2. Between 2019 and 2020, there was a 5.7% overall decrease in plastics recovered for recycling in the U.S. That is the equivalent of 290 million pounds. 3. Recycling. The total MSW recycled was more than 69 million tons, with paper and paperboard accounting for approximately 67 percent of that amount. Metals comprised about 13 percent, while glass, plastic and wood made up between 4 and 5 percent. Total MSW Recycling by Material, 2018 69.1 million tons.

Oct 26, 2023 · Concrete. Concrete and asphalt are the unsung heroes of industrial recycling. Often a by-product of construction and demolition waste, roughly 25% of the total concrete produced in the U.S. is recycled. Recycled concrete has many applications, from road construction and flood mitigation to soil stabilization and landscaping. Allow to dry.You can recycle food cans, drink cans, and metal aerosol cans. Before putting your cans out for recycling, empty all the food or liquid out of them and rinse them to remove residue. If it’s an aerosol can, empty it completely. [4] [5] You can also recycle aluminum foil, but it must be clean and free of grease or food residue.

The most commonly recycled plastics are #1 (soda bottles) and # 2 (milk jugs, laundry detergent bottles). Colored plastics are less versatile for recyclers and therefore may fetch a lower price in the recycling market. Most household glass can be recycled over and over again; just rinse or wash out the container and recycle. Glass is one of the easiest materials to recycle, so buy products packaged in glass if you can. Some glass items, such as car windshields, cooking dishes, and light bulbs, aren't usually accepted by local recycling systems, so ...
